If the entire amount remains invested, it would \u201cdefeat the very purpose\u201d of such an award, he added.<span class=\"id-r-component br\" data-pos=\"8\"\/>Judge Singh made the observation while deciding cross-appeals against an interim maintenance order. The husband challenged the legal basis of the award, contending that the wife was gainfully employed, while the wife sought separate maintenance for herself, claiming that her husband earned over Rs 1 lakh per month.<span class=\"id-r-component br\" data-pos=\"10\"\/>The dispute arose from a trial court order directing the husband to pay Rs 7,000 per month from the date of filing of the petition till Jan 2021 and Rs 14,000 per month, with an annual increment of 5%, from Feb 2021 till disposal of the petition, towards the maintenance of his minor daughter.<span class=\"id-r-component br\" data-pos=\"14\"\/>The husband argued that the amount was not proportionate to the salaries of the parties and sought to have it diverted to a savings account for the child\u2019s future use. The court rejected the plea.<span class=\"id-r-component br\" data-pos=\"16\"\/>The judge also dismissed the contention that the maintenance amount was disproportionate and the wife\u2019s salary of over Rs 60,000 wasn\u2019t properly considered. \u201cThe custodial parent already contributes through continuous care and supervision.
